Egyptian Museum Trip

Class: Year 4C Mrs Clayton Year: 2014 - 2015

During our exciting visit to the World Museum Liverpool we took part in a hands-on workshop and were given the unique opportunity to touch real objects from the ancient world (3 to 5 thousand years old). Using tour powers of deduction, we then became junior museum archeologists in order to discover what the objects revealed about the people who lived in ancient Egypt.

We also met 'a mummy' and watched while the chief embalmer mummified an Egyptian prince to show the process of ancient Egyptian embalming - some of us even helped!

Later we became geologists and explored the world of rocks, minerals and fossils.
